  1. I use the pencil tool extensively for inking on Ipad. My style involves frequently starting new lines from the middle of existing ones. Here's my current workflow: Draw the first curve using the Pencil tool. Begin the second curve using the Pencil tool, starting from the middle of the first curve. Use the Node tool to select the starting node of the second curve. Drag the start node to the middle of the first curve. A yellow snapping indicator appears. Release the node and let it snap into place. Here's my preferred workflow: Draw the first curve using the Pencil tool. Begin the second curve with the Pencil tool, starting from the middle of the first curve. The starting node of the second curve should automatically snap to the nearest point on the first curve. Is it possible?

  7. For example, to duplicate an item I would use move tool + CMD key to drag and drop. Then I will have to wait for a while (about 0.5 second) before releasing the click, then the CMD key, in order for the duplication to be success. On Ipad, an additional press on the screen would be the CMD equivalent and it is instant for such operation. Is there any way to configure this behaviour so so the CMD key shortcut will be instant on desktop?
